<b>Background.</b> Threshold concepts are key to professional identity development, transforming the way individuals think, act, and perceive the world. <b>Purpose.</b> To understand how occupational therapy students describe their professional identity, its importance, and how threshold concepts contribute to identity. <b>Method.</b> Mixed-method survey of final-year occupational therapy students (<i>n</i> = 58) at an Australian University. <b>Findings.</b> (i) High agreement on most identity a ...[more]
